Spring has Sprung II


I'm sure many know of this one already, but Infotec Business Systems is hosting a webcam feed of a pair of nesting eagles on Hornby Island, British Columbia. Beware, the feed isn't always live, and they don't make it clear what's live and what's a replay. Fascinating nonetheless.
